A Petri Net Semantics for BPEL

by Christian Stahl - University , 2004
"... this paper, we consider a Petri net semantics for BPEL. The semantics is complete (i.e., covers all the standard and exceptional behaviour of BPEL), and formal (i.e., feasible for model checking). With Petri nets, several elegant technologies such as the theory of workflow nets [vdA98], a theory of ..."
